Access to medical abortion and abortion care in Japan

Abstract

Objectives: On April 26, 2023, the Japanese Ministry of Health, Labour and Welfare approved the use of the medical abortion pill package (called the MEFEEGO Pack in Japan) on the condition that the patient undergoes either “hospitalization or outpatient observation at a facility with beds.” The purpose of this study is to examine the immediate uptake of medical abortion and the current situation of peri-abortion care in Japan.

Methods: The study design was an institution-level national survey. Questionnaires were sent to 3941 facilities to collect information on abortions and abortion consultations performed between May and October 2023.

Results: Responses were received from 2096 facilities (53.2 % response rate). A total of 28,346 abortions were performed before the ninth week of pregnancy, of which the MEFEEGO Pack was used in 435 cases (1.5 %), with no serious complications. The proportion of facilities providing peri-abortion care services in all abortion cases was 10.9 % for mental health support, 3.3 % for counseling information, 50.6 % for support to prevent repeat abortions, and 73 % for contraceptive information. These services were more commonly provided in hospitals with a higher number of obstetrician-gynecologists and abortions, and where interprofessional collaboration was present. Physicians were the main providers of peri-abortion care, while midwives and nurses provided these services at only about 20 % of facilities.

Conclusion: Greater interprofessional collaboration and increased involvement of midwives and nurses are necessary to prepare for a possible increase in the use of medical abortion in Japan.

1. Introduction

On April 26, 2023, the Japanese Ministry of Health, Labour and Welfare (MHLW) approved the medical abortion pill package, known in Japan as the MEFEEGO Pack. It is a combination of two medications: mifepristone and misoprostol. Mifepristone blocks the pregnancy hormone progesterone, and misoprostol is taken 36–48 h later to induce contraction of the uterus. The new introduction of medical abortion in Japan was preceded by a public consultation, with MHLW delaying its approval decision by a month to complete its analysis of public comments (Goto et al., 2023). The MEFEEGO Pack was finally approved on two conditions: that it is prescribed before the ninth week of pregnancy, and that the patient undergoes “hospitalization or outpatient observation at a facility with beds” until a post-marketing surveillance system is established (Ministry of Health, Labour and Welfare, 2023). A similar cautious step was taken in relation to oral contraceptives in 1999 (Goto et al., 1999), whereby MHLW approved the use of oral contraceptives in Japan on the condition that they are prescribed by a gynecologist and that the patient undergoes a gynecological examination and other tests every three months. An MHLW research team that includes authors of this paper is currently undertaking post-marketing surveillance and holding discussions to determine whether the definition of eligible facilities for medical abortions should be expanded to include those without beds.

The oral contraceptive prescribing guidelines issued by the Japan Society of Obstetrics and Gynecology (2005) recommended the GATHER approach, which is intended to promote women's informed choice and to protect their reproductive health and rights (Rinehart et al., 1998). The GATHER approach, which can be applied to the provision of information on different contraceptive methods, is based on the following six principles: (1) Greet clients to welcome them, (2) Ask clients about their and their partners' basic and reproductive health information, (3) Tell clients about family planning options, (4) Help clients choose a method, (5) Explain how to use the method, and (6) encourage them to Return for follow-up. Although there are no such detailed guidelines for the MEFEEGO Pack, the general abortion guidelines issued by the Japan Association of Obstetricians and Gynecologists recommend careful pre-abortion counseling, postabortion mental health care, and contraceptive counseling (Hirota, 2018). Studies have shown that the willingness of patients to use contraception is high at the time of abortion, with one study reporting that postabortion family planning counseling increased the proportion of women using contraception from about 30 % to 70 % (Huber et al., 2016). Counseling on contraception is therefore critical at the time of abortion. In order to expand access to medical abortions, it is important that women are well informed about the abortion method they choose and that they receive appropriate care afterwards, not only physically but also mentally, with the support they need to prevent further unnecessary abortions.

In response, we examined the post-approval frequency of medical abortions and the current status of peri-abortion care as part of MHLW's national survey to monitor abortion complications following the approval of the MEFEEGO Pack. We assumed that introducing medical abortion in a country where surgical abortion was the only option demands a major change in service provision, involving coordination among health professionals, including midwives, nurses, and pharmacists. Therefore, we examined the immediate uptake of the new method and the provision of peri-abortion care by various health professionals. The results are expected to support the development of recommendations on how to improve access to medical abortion and peri-abortion care in Japan. The World Health Organization (WHO;, 2022) includes medical abortion in its Model List of Essential Medicines and recommends avoiding curettage, which is still used in Japan (Nakamura et al., 2021). The introduction of medical abortion is providing an opportunity to draw more professional and societal attention to improving women's access to safe abortion in the country.

2. Methods

This cross-sectional survey targeted 3941 medical facilities throughout Japan that are staffed by at least one physician designated under the Maternal Protection Law. We applied this criterion to reflect that only designated physicians are allowed to provide abortion services in Japan. Survey forms were sent by mail and collected by fax from October 30 to November 30, 2023. We sent one reminder to each target facility during this period. The survey was reviewed and approved by the Ethics Committee of the Japan Association of Obstetricians and Gynecologists (approval number 202210).

We asked for information about abortions performed between May and October 2023. The survey items asked for information on facilities and abortions performed. The former included the number of full-time obstetrician-gynecologists, and the latter included the number of abortions by week of pregnancy, complications, and cases requiring referral or out-of-hours visits. It also included items on the types of pre-abortion clinical tests conducted, provision of four key peri-abortion care services ((1) provision of mental health care, (2) information on counseling services, (3) support to prevent repeat abortions, and (4) information on contraception), and the main service providers of each type of support. The listed peri-abortion care services are in line with the above-mentioned GATHER approach and general abortion guidelines. Response options for these items comprised providing the service in all abortion cases, only providing the service when deemed necessary, and not providing the service at all. The service provider item was a multiple-choice list of six professions (physicians, midwives, nurses, social workers, pharmacists, and administrators). The facility was categorized as having interprofessional collaboration if multiple professions were involved.

This was an exploratory study to monitor the post-approval use of the new medical abortion pill package in Japan. We calculated the frequency of medical abortion and focused on analyzing the provision of the above four peri-abortion care service items. For the tabulation of peri-abortion care providers, we calculated the proportions on the basis of the total number of facilities. We additionally assessed the proportion of peri-abortion care providers when restricting the sample to hospitals and clinics with three or more doctors, which are legally required to employ pharmacists. We deemed that all facilities with designated obstetrician-gynecologists also had midwives, nurses, and administrators. However, social workers are not regulated and thus may not be employed/available at all facilities. We conducted a multivariable analysis to assess factors associated with the provision of these services. The dependent variable was care provided in all cases or when needed, and the independent variables were facility type, number of obstetrician-gynecologists, number of deliveries per year, number of abortions during the study period, use of the MEFEEGO Pack, occurrence of complications, and interprofessional collaboration. We used Stata version 18.0 (Stata Corp, College Station, TX, USA) for the analyses.

3. Results

Responses were received from 2096 facilities, representing 53.2 % of the total number of facilities invited to participate. These facilities included 660 hospitals (55.1 %), 873 clinics with beds (59.6 %), 562 clinics without beds (44 %), and one unknown facility type.

A total of 36,007 abortions were performed, of which 28,346 were performed before the ninth week of pregnancy, when the MEFEEGO Pack can be prescribed. Of these, curettage was used in 3450 cases (12.2 %), aspiration in 18,286 cases (64.5 %), a combination of the two methods in 6175 cases (21.8 %), and the MEFEEGO Pack in 435 cases (1.5 %). Severe complications were recorded in 71 cases (uterine perforation or rupture, 7 cases; bleeding requiring blood transfusion, 2 cases; reoperation for residuals, 48 cases; and complications related to anesthesia, 4 cases), but no complications occurred in the MEFEEGO Pack cases.

The proportion of facilities providing peri-abortion care services in all cases was 10.9 % for mental health support, 3.3 % for counseling information, 50.6 % for support to present repeat abortions, and 72.8 % for contraceptive information (Table 1). Physicians were the main providers for these services, while midwives and nurses were providers at about 20 % of facilities (Table 2). The overall trends were the same whether the tabulation included all facilities or was restricted to hospitals and clinics with three or more doctors, although the latter showed a higher proportion by midwives (Supplementary Table 1). Among facilities categorized as having interprofessional collaboration, the proportion of midwife and nurse involvement in the collaboration was 80 % and 69 %, respectively, for mental health support and/or counseling information (total n = 579), and 78 % and 63 %, respectively, for support to prevent repeat abortions and/or contraceptive information (total n = 530).

Multivariable analyses showed that the use of the MEFEEGO Pack was not associated with any of the four types of peri-abortion care. The factors associated significantly with the provision of mental health support were the facility type being a clinic without beds (adjusted odds ratio [aOR] 0.60, 95 % confidence interval [95 % CI] 0.41-0.86), the number of obstetrician-gynecologists (aOR 1.08, 95 % CI 1.05–1.12), and interprofessional collaboration (aOR 3.69, 95 % CI 2.94–4.62) (Table 3). Similarly, factors associated with the provision of counseling information were the facility type being a clinic with beds (aOR 0.66, 95 % CI 0.49–0.90) and without beds (aOR 0.57, 95 % CI 0.38–0.85), the number of obstetrician-gynecologists (aOR 1.04, 95 % CI 1.01–1.07), and interprofessional collaboration (aOR 2.86, 95 % CI 2.24–3.66) (Table 4). For provision of support to prevent repeat abortions, the number of abortions (aOR 1.01, 95 % CI 1.00–1.02) and interprofessional collaboration (aOR 2.38, 95 % CI 1.75–3.23) were associated factors (Table 5). Regarding provision of contraceptive information, the number of abortions (aOR 1.04, 95 % CI 1.02–1.06) and interprofessional collaboration (aOR 6.03, 95 % CI 2.77–13.14) showed an association (Table 6).

4. Discussion

The findings of this study fill an important gap in our understanding of access to medical abortion and peri-abortion care since the introduction of medical abortion in Japan in April 2023.

We found that the MEFEEGO Pack was used in less than 2 % of early abortion cases, which is expected to increase with improved access. Japan first approved oral contraceptives in 1994, the year of the International Conference on Population and Development in Cairo, but medical abortion was not approved until 29 years later. Japan lags behind in securing women's access to modern reproductive health products, and it is not surprising that according to the State of World Population report 2024 (United Nations Population Fund (UNFPA) Division for Communications and Strategic Partnerships, 2024), the proportions of contraceptive use and demand for family planning satisfied with modern methods among women aged 15–49 years in Japan are as low as 41 % and 69 %, respectively, compared with 69 % and 86 % in the United Kingdom, and 67 % and 81 % in the United States.

With respect to peri-abortion care, all women received support to prevent repeat abortions in only half of facilities, mental health support was offered in only one in ten facilities, and counseling information was offered in only one in thirty facilities. Notably, the type of abortion method had no association with the provision of any of the four services. These services should be provided in all cases regardless of the abortion method, but the use of a newly introduced method warrants careful monitoring. The provision of care is particularly important given the social barriers to access to abortion in Japan. There is a double-standard legal framework, in which abortion is included in the Criminal Code but permitted under the Maternal Health Protection Law, requiring spousal consent (Shimoyama, 2023). Accordingly, the analysis of public opinion on medical abortion collected by the MHLW just before its approval showed that 16 % were opposed on the basis of arguments about the life of the fetus and the risk of complications (Goto et al., 2023).

The involvement of midwives and nurses in peri-abortion care in only one in five facilities is concerning, particularly given that our results indicate that interprofessional collaboration facilitates care. Moreover, the proportion of facilities where pharmacists were involved in providing peri-abortion care was very small, even when restricting the analysis to hospitals and clinics with three or more doctors that are mandated to employ a pharmacist. Recent reviews of studies from mostly Western countries have reported that effective collaboration can improve the quality of care, leading to better patient satisfaction, quality of life, treatment adherence, and self-management of disease (Wei et al., 2022). Despite the positive effects, interprofessional collaboration has yet to be implemented effectively in Japan, and the competency framework was proposed only recently (Haruta et al., 2018). Although peri-abortion care services were more likely to be provided at hospitals with a higher number of obstetrician-gynecologists, we believe that given the shortage of these specialists in remote regions of Japan, midwives and nurses could take on the role of providing high-quality peri-abortion care (Ishikawa, 2021). Further studies about care provision in remote regions are necessary. More than two decades have passed since it became clear that mid-level practitioners, including midwives and nurses, can provide early abortion services and that it is cost-effective in high-resource settings (Berer, 2009; Sjöström et al., 2016). However, the authors' communication with practicing midwives and midwifery educators in Japan revealed that they were unaware of the approval of medical abortion and the importance of the role they were expected to play in providing care, not to mention the lack of teaching about medical abortion in nursing and midwifery schools. The Japan Academy of Midwifery (2023) recently translated and posted a Japanese executive summary of the WHO's guidelines on abortion care. There is an urgent need to promote such information provision, as well as to offer appropriate clinical training to midwives and nurses. Given the social stigma attached to abortion in Japan, emotional distress among abortion providers should also be addressed in such training (Shimoyama, 2023).

To assist healthcare providers in shared decision-making with their clients, our group developed a leaflet using illustrations and infographics (Japan Association of Obstetricians and Gynecologists, 2025). This written information can also be used to train healthcare providers. Following the approval of medical abortion in Canada in 2015, a similar leaflet was used to train pharmacists (Bancsi and Grindrod, 2019). In our analysis, only a few facilities reported pharmacist involvement in peri-abortion care. Given the potential for over-the-counter marketing of medical abortion (Kapp et al., 2017), pharmacists should also be included in interprofessional collaboration to improve access to and the quality of medical abortion care in Japan.

The present study has three limitations. First, the response rate was lower than 60 %. The survey was distributed as a post-approval survey, and thus facilities without experience of providing medical abortions may not have responded, resulting in an artificial increase in the proportion of medical abortions presented in our data. Second, the four listed peri-abortion services were not explicitly defined in the survey, and thus the differences between them may have been unclear. Future studies should add the respective definitions. Third, the direction of association for the number of obstetrician-gynecologists with the provision of contraceptive information was negative, contrary to other peri-abortion care services. Although the association was marginal, this might have resulted from the unclear framing of the question.

This is one of the first studies reporting on the immediate uptake of medical abortion and peri-abortion care in Japan since the introduction of medical abortion in 2023. The low number of medical abortions as a proportion of the total number of abortions in the country deserves attention, especially in light of the risks associated with other more frequently used surgical procedures. More interprofessional collaboration, including the involvement of midwives and nurses in the provision of peri-abortion services is desirable to prepare for a possible increase in the use of medication abortion. At the time of the approval of the MEFEEGO Pack, we recommended that “the Japanese government should collect women's opinions early in the decision-making process regarding reproductive health products in order to incorporate women's opinions into health policy-making” (Goto et al., 2023). In addition to some of the medical issues discussed here, complex legal, cultural, and economic issues may also contribute to the low uptake. Examples include stigma and double-standard legal frameworks, as mentioned above. Furthermore, in the case of the Netherlands (Rademakers et al., 2001), women's views on different abortion methods were surveyed shortly after approval, and in the case of Korea (Nguyen et al., 2010), even before approval. Further research on the views of women, midwives, and nurses about the new medical abortion method is warranted to find ways to improve access to safe abortion in the country.
